, the organization is managed by the following individuals: Mr. Allan Nichols (President), and Mr. Ivan Ross Vrána (executive director) in Ottawa. The CEA offers a variety of services for their members including Travel Service, a network of Regional Contacts around the world, a Global Directory of businesses serving the local Canadian expat population, and a job bank for members to search. In September 2011, it was announced that Tim Hortons had become a Corporate Founding Member of the association.
